The
history of tarot cards dates back to 15th century. During this era
tarot cards (often referred as tarock cards) were used to play games. The word
tarot is derived from an Italian word "tarrocchino" which was a
gambling play cards game. It was during the latter half of the 15th
century that mystics and oracles started using these cards to do the tarot card
reading.
